Bitcoin Price Surge Amid US-Iran Ceasefire Talks: A Market Overview

In a significant turn of events, Bitcoin’s price surged above $69,000 early on Monday, coinciding with diplomatic talks aimed at potentially resolving the ongoing US-Iran conflict. As reports emerged about a proposed 45-day ceasefire, not just Bitcoin, but Ethereum, XRP, Solana, Cardano, and various altcoins also experienced a noticeable uptick. The optimism surrounding peace negotiations between the US and Iran has infused the cryptocurrency market with renewed energy, contributing to this substantial price rebound.

Diplomatic Movements and Their Impact

As reported by Axios, the US, Iran, and several regional mediators are engaged in constructive discussions regarding a possible 45-day ceasefire. This latest attempt at peace comes after weeks of escalating tensions and conflict, which many hoped would transition into a comprehensive long-term agreement. With President Trump indicating a potential exit strategy from the conflict, many investors are looking up as both stock futures and Bitcoin prices began to climb in response to these diplomatic efforts.

Though skepticism persists regarding the likelihood of a successful ceasefire, discussions are reportedly progressing. President Trump has extended the deadline for striking Iranian energy facilities, signaling an effort towards negotiation. In his recent statements, he expressed optimism about reaching a deal before the looming deadline, stating that the US could withdraw from the war in as little as two to three weeks.

Market Reactions to Rising Tensions

Despite the hopeful diplomatic dialogue, prior ceasefire attempts have been turned down by Iran, with the strategic Strait of Hormuz remaining closed amid ongoing tensions. As President Trump warned that failure to secure a deal could trigger drastic measures, oil prices also reacted by slipping from $115 to $111 per barrel. This decline, combined with the threat of potential supply disruptions, has prompted a rebound in Bitcoin prices, positioning it as a safe-haven asset during uncertain times.

The implications of these geopolitical dynamics extend beyond cryptocurrency. OPEC+ has warned that any attacks on energy infrastructure could further exacerbate oil shortages, heightening risks to both the energy sector and traditional financial markets.

Bitcoin and the Broader Crypto Market Rebound

On the back of US-Iran ceasefire discussions, Bitcoin surged by over 3%, reclaiming levels above $69K. This bullish momentum not only uplifted Bitcoin but also catalyzed a positive sentiment across the broader cryptocurrency market, leading to significant price increases in Ethereum, XRP, Solana, Cardano, and others. The surge resulted in approximately $65 million in short liquidations over a mere four-hour window and nearly $200 million in a 24-hour span, showcasing a decisive shift in trader sentiment.

The current trading dynamics are complex, influenced by both fundamental news and technical market factors. If negotiations falter, these gains could quickly reverse, despite the overall bullish sentiment visible on various technical charts.

Key Market Indicators and Future Sentiments

As the situation develops, the Strait of Hormuz remains a crucial factor in determining not only oil supply but also market volatility across risk assets like cryptocurrencies. Notably, JPMorgan CEO Jamie Dimon has emphasized the importance of successfully concluding the Iran war, underscoring that geopolitical stability has far-reaching consequences for market performance and investor confidence.

At the moment, Bitcoin’s trading price stands at approximately $69,165, with a low of $66,610 and a high of $69,527 recorded within the last 24 hours. Furthermore, trading volumes have surged by 77% in the same period, indicating heightened interest and participation from traders who appear eager to position themselves ahead of potential market shifts.

Derivatives Market Surges with Positive Sentiment

The impact of these developments is also visible in the derivatives market. Data from CoinGlass indicates that there has been significant buying activity, with total Bitcoin futures open interest witnessing a 5% increase to about $49.53 billion in the last 24 hours. This growth is particularly pronounced on platforms like CME and Binance, where open interest increased by 3% and 5.61%, respectively. These metrics point to a prevailing optimistic sentiment among derivatives traders, reinforcing the positive outlook for Bitcoin and the overall crypto space.
